Transaction 2904725450a5890590b2579590376aca6eda071d161f9cc64a019522f3a8bc3c
1 Input
1 Output
-
2904725450a5890590b2579590376aca6eda071d161f9cc64a019522f3a8bc3c:0
- value
- 2348959
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3e8689700981059149b5573a5d7a103ab390e03 OP_EQUAL
- address
- 3J6HHunJ2z8s8oH38CpXRJJ55qC9sbqVZ8